Romans 13
Bible in Basic English (BBE)
1 Ref Let everyone put himself under the authority of the higher powers, because there is no power which is not of God, and all powers are ordered by God.
2 Ref For which reason everyone who puts himself against the authority puts himself against the order of God: and those who are against it will get punishment for themselves.
3 Ref For rulers are not a cause of fear to the good work but to the evil. If you would have no fear of the authority, do good and you will have praise;
4 Ref For he is the servant of God to you for good. But if you do evil, have fear; for the sword is not in his hand for nothing: he is God's servant, making God's punishment come on the evil-doer.
5 Ref So put yourselves under the authority, not for fear of wrath, but because you have the knowledge of what is right.
6 Ref For the same reason, make payment of taxes; because the authority is God's servant, to take care of such things at all times.
7 Ref Give to all what is their right: taxes to him whose they are, payment to him whose right it is, fear to whom fear, honour to whom honour is to be given.
8 Ref Be in debt for nothing, but to have love for one another: for he who has love for his neighbour has kept all the law.
King James Version (KJV)
1 Ref Let every soul be subject unto the higher powers. For there is no power but of God: the powers that be are ordained of God.
2 Ref Whosoever therefore resisteth the power, resisteth the ordinance of God: and they that resist shall receive to themselves damnation.
3 Ref For rulers are not a terror to good works, but to the evil. Wilt thou then not be afraid of the power? do that which is good, and thou shalt have praise of the same:
4 Ref For he is the minister of God to thee for good. But if thou do that which is evil, be afraid; for he beareth not the sword in vain: for he is the minister of God, a revenger to execute wrath upon him that doeth evil.
5 Ref Wherefore ye must needs be subject, not only for wrath, but also for conscience sake.
6 Ref For for this cause pay ye tribute also: for they are God's ministers, attending continually upon this very thing.
7 Ref Render therefore to all their dues: tribute to whom tribute is due; custom to whom custom; fear to whom fear; honour to whom honour.
8 Ref Owe no man any thing, but to love one another: for he that loveth another hath fulfilled the law.
